VANCOUVER SUN RUN

One of Vancouver’s longest running . . . runs, the Vancouver Sun Run is considered to be Canada’s largest 10k road race, and the third largest timed 10k in North America. The race takes place on April 16th, 2023, registration is available on the website. Since its inception in 1985, the Sun Run has attracted visitors from far and wide to partake in this exciting event, pacing participants throughout the heart of Vancouver. The event caters to all skill levels and makes special effort to include accessible community-based running/walking events and programs. Race categories include the main 10k race, a team run, the mini 2.5k, youth challenges, the walking program, and more! VANCOUVER INTERNATIONAL WINE FESTIVAL

Taking place from April 22nd-30th, the Vancouver International Wine Festival features 148 wineries from 17 different countries. This year’s global spotlight is on sparkling wines with the theme region being South America. Tickets are available on the festival website. The event represents a premier marketing opportunity for wineries as well as the chance for wine-lovers to experience tastings from around the world. The event also acts as a fundraiser to help raise money for the Bard on the Beach Theatre Society. Experience the opportunity to taste over 800 different wines across 36 different events.

VANCOUVER CHERRY BLOSSOM FESTIVAL

Running from April 1st to April 23rd, the Vancouver Cherry Blossom Festival is a unique opportunity to enjoy a fleeting moment as winter fully turns to Spring in our beautiful city. The signature springtime event is an annual celebration of the age-old Japanese cultural tradition if hanami (flower viewing). The festival takes place at numerous locations around Vancouver.
